Title: Michael Vogel: Innovator in Light Technology
Introduction
Michael Vogel is a notable inventor based in Frankfurt-am-Main,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of light technology, holding a total of 2 patents. His work focuses on innovative solutions that enhance the functionality and efficiency of light-emitting devices.
Latest Patents
One of Vogel's latest patents is for a pointer instrument. This invention features a pointer with a shaft that deflects a pointer vane. Power is supplied to a light source connected to the pointer for rotation through a flexible, spiral film equipped with conductor tracks. The design includes an enlargement on the pointer shaft that supports the film and prevents it from sliding off axially. This innovation allows for a particularly thin film, reducing the driving torque required to deflect the pointer shaft.
Another significant patent by Vogel is a connection assembly that selectively establishes the intensity of a light-emitting diode. This invention involves a light-emitting diode with multiple contact elements connected to series resistors located outside the physical unit. Depending on the coding, these series resistors are combined to compensate for fluctuations in light intensity that occur during manufacturing. The light-emitting diode is automatically connected to the necessary series resistor through a connection element, ensuring optimal performance.
